Slot Racing Models (S.R.M.) was founded around 1959 in North London, and produced a slot racing system in 1:40 scale. The name was changed to Scale Raceway Models during the 1960s (still S.R.M!) , and in late 1967 acquired Super Shells, a manufacturer of slot car body shells. The 1:32 body shells became the main product line, and these were produced in by various iterations of the company until 2017.
This Vanwall is an example of one of the early S.R.M. models, and is in British Racing Green with racing number 6 and detailed driver with blue helmet. The wheels are spun metal with rubber tyres. The motor is mounted in a metal chassis with metal gears, and the pickups are copper strips. Not the front and rear guide pins!
In generally good condition, but the exhaust pipe is missing and the windscreen has been re-glued into place. The motor does not run when voltage is applied, but the wiring and brushes are present and correct so it may be possible to coax it into life.
